## Further Reading

The Cartwheel barcode scanner integration covers the handheld units in the Dunmore warehouse and the fixed tunnel scanners on line two. Scan events flow through the Relayer service, which deduplicates within a five-second window; anything outside that is treated as a new scan. Firmware versions below 3.1 are unsupported as of this quarter. For the eng sync: device pairing steps, supported symbologies, and the error-code table are all kept on the internal page here:

operations page: https://confluence.lumicsys.internal/projects/display/projects/display

NEW STARTER CHECKLIST — Item 7 (Team Assistants)

If your new starter is joining the Helix Support crew, remember they'll be covering nights within their first month. Walk them past the side entrance on Patterson Row — that's the only door open after 22:00 — and show them the keypad. Log their badge with security, then pass along the night-access code listed just below.

door code, hahop-bawif: bdg-B-76

## Break-Glass: Monthly Partition Repairs

If the Quillbase ledger tables stop rolling over at month-end, on-call gets to play hero. Partitions are created by the `partwarden` cron; when it dies, inserts bounce. Break-glass access lets you create next month's partition manually on the primary. Don't linger — create, verify, log out. To unlock the break-glass role, use the recovery passphrase below.

strongbox words: druiel-frador-brieth-druys-fenys-zorwyn-zorael